Key Ingredients for The Creamiest Million Dollar Soup
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 pound ground chicken or turkey
- 1 medium yellow onion, finely ch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 cups chicken broth (low sodium preferred)
- 1 (14.5 ounce) can diced tomatoes, undrained
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1/2 cup half-and-half
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ley, plus more for garnish
- 1 teaspoon salt, or to taste
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, or to taste
- Optional garnishes: cooked bacon crumbles, extra Parmesan, crusty bread

Step-by-Step Instructions
- Brown the Chicken: Heat the olive oil in a large p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at. Add the ground chicken (or turkey) and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until browned and cooked through. Drain off any excess grease.
- Sauté Aromatics: Add the chopped yellow onion to the pot with the browned chicken. Cook, stirring occasionally, until the onion has softened and become translucent, about 5-7 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for another minute until fragrant, being careful not to burn it.
- Simmer the Base: Pour in the chicken broth and add the can of undrained diced tomatoes. Stir everything together,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om of the pot.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er.
- Add Creaminess: Reduce the heat to low. Stir in the heavy cream and half-and-half. Continue to stir until everything is well combined and the soup is beginning to thicken slightly.
- Incorporate Cheese and Seasonings: Gradually stir in the grated Parmesan cheese until it has melted smoothly into the soup. Add the chopped fresh parsley, salt, and black pepper. Taste and adjust seasonings as needed.
- Final Simmer and Serve: Let the soup simmer gently for another 5-10 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ld and the soup to reach your desired consistency. Avoid boiling after adding the cream.
- Serve Hot: Ladle the Creamiest Million Dollar Soup into bowls. Garnish with extra fresh parsley, bacon crumbles, or a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ese, if desired. Serve immediately with your favorite crusty bread for dipping.

Storing and Reheating Tips
Properly storing your delicious Creamiest Million Dollar Soup will ensure you can enjoy its deliciousness for days to come.
- Refrigeration: Allow the soup to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. Store in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
- Freezing: This soup freezes beautifully for future meal occasions. Once cooled, portion into freezer-safe containers or bags, removing as much air as possible. It can be frozen for up to 2-3 months.
- Reheating: To reheat from refrigerated, gently warm the soup in a saucepan over low heat, stirring occasionally, until heated through. Do not boil. If reheating from frozen, thaw it in the refrigerator overnight and then reheat as per the refrigerated instructions. You may need to add a splash of chicken broth or cream to help re-emulsify the soup if it appears to have separated slightly after thawing.
